Expert Guide to Finding the Best Value Tickets at Staten Island's Baseball Stadium
As a seating specialist for SIUH Community Park, I'll help you navigate the best options for the High Point Rockers vs Staten Island FerryHawks matchup. Below you'll find categorized recommendations based on price, view quality, and availability—complete with section-by-section comparisons to maximize your baseball experience.
Best Value Tickets (Under $25)
- Section 9, Row E ($12): Fantastic budget option behind home plate with elevated viewing angle. Rows A-E in this section offer clear sightlines over the protective netting.
- Section 16, Row DD ($22): First base side with good elevation. Higher rows (DD+) provide an excellent overview of defensive positioning.
Sweet Spot Tickets (Best Balance of Price & View)
- Section 15, Row U ($26): Prime third base location with optimal elevation—perfect for right-handed batter viewing. Rows T-V are the "Goldilocks zone" in this section.
- Section 3, Row T ($28): Behind visitor dugout with excellent foul ball opportunities. Rows S-U maintain great sightlines while avoiding the steep upper rows.
Higher Tier Options (Premium Views)
- Section 13, Row V ($37): Behind home plate with direct pitcher/batter perspective. Higher rows (V+) eliminate any obstruction from protective netting.
- Bleachers General Admission ($41): Open seating with lively atmosphere. Arrive early for center-field home run views—best for groups wanting flexibility.
Premium/Luxury Seating
- Section 2, Row V ($44): Home team dugout proximity with premium amenities. Lower-numbered sections (1-4) offer the best player interaction opportunities.
- Section 5, Row V ($51): VIP experience behind home plate with cushioned seating and quickest concession access.
Key View Differences by Section
- Sections 1-9 (Home Plate): Best for analyzing pitch movement and catcher strategy
- Sections 10-16 (First Base): Optimal view of right-handed batters and first base plays
- Sections 17-23 (Third Base): Perfect for left-handed batter viewing and infield shifts
- Bleachers: Unique center-field perspective with home run catching opportunities
Professional Recommendations
- For Families: Section 9 offers affordable protection from foul balls
- For Baseball Purists: Section 13 provides the most complete field view
- For Group Outings: Bleacher GA tickets allow flexible seating together
- For Player Access: Sections 2-3 near dugouts maximize autograph opportunities
Row Height Considerations
At SIUH Community Park, lower rows (A-J) bring you closer to field action but may have slight netting interference. Mid-level rows (K-T) offer the ideal balance, while upper rows (U+) provide comprehensive views of defensive positioning and play development.
